Interesting take. I don't agree with everything you said, but I follow your reasoning, and I found your analysis fascinating. Personally I never found Bombadil annoying, more extraneous to the greater narrative.

To my mind Jackson's greatest misstep was leaving off the Scouring of the Shire (I know, I know... Return of the King had too many endings already). In this omission, he seemed to miss one of the main thrusts of the novel: that the common, simple, salt-of-the-earth types had become the true heroes, marking the beginning of the Fourth Age.
